If you say you have no collateral to offer for taking a debt consolidation loan then there is a way out. You have an alternative in the form of unsecured debt consolidation loan. This loan is available without collateral. Hence it remains accessible to you.

Unsecured debt consolidation loan comes to succour those borrowers who think that they cannot get out of unmanageable level of debt. With the help of this loan you can convert your high interest debts into an easily manageable loan. In addition to reducing your monetary outgoing this loan will lighten the burden of your debt to a greater degree. 

Converting your multiple debts into one loan you can get rid of paying high interest and do away with the hassle of dealing with more than one creditors. You will start saving a fair amount of cash every month as you have to make much smaller monthly repayments. At the same time it will become easy to keep track of your debts as you have to deal with only one loan. 

The processing of unsecured debt consolidation loan is comparatively simpler than the debt consolidation loans secured against property.
